Carole Gilmour is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Epidemiology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Carole Gilmour has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 339 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, 4 papers in Epidemiology and 4 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Carole Gilmour’s work include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(4 papers), Innovations in Medical Education (4 papers) and Breastfeeding Practices and Influences (4 papers). Carole Gilmour is often cited by papers focused on Simulation-Based Education in Healthcare (4 papers), Innovations in Medical Education (4 papers) and Breastfeeding Practices and Influences (4 papers). Carole Gilmour coll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and United States. Carole Gilmour's co-authors include Helen Hall, Gayle McLelland, Maureen Miles, Mary Anne Biró and Lisa McKenna and has published in prestigious journals such as BMC Pregnancy and Childbirth, Nurse Education Today and Midwifery.
